JOB DESCRIPTION: LAW CLERK – CANADIAN BUSINESS IMMIGRATION
The law clerk will be a professional staff member of the EY Law Business Immigration Group, working in affiliation with EY. The primary role of the law clerk is to support the team of immigration lawyers by drafting immigration applications for individuals seeking permission to work or live in Quebec and in Canada; and to coordinate tracking status expiration dates for ongoing clients.
Responsibilities:
YOUR KEY RESPONSIBILITIES
- As a Law Clerk, you will support multiple and challenging Canadian business immigration engagements and contribute to the delivery of solutions and ideas for our diverse institutional clients.
- Client contact/communication:
- Speaking with HR representatives of corporate clients and employees (applicants) to obtain information to assist in drafting applications
- Follow-up with applicants and HR contacts to obtain copies of visas/documents
- Drafting applications:
- Have basic immigration processing categories and requirements for each category
- On instruction from the lawyer, research current processing requirements at service centres/consulates etc.
- Collect information from HR contact and applicant
- Using available resources, draft complete application packages for review by the supervising lawyer
- Make revisions to drafts
- Ensure that applications are filed in a timely manner
- Meet with lawyers to discuss questions raised by the client and then relate information back to the HR contact/applicant
- Draft emails in response to queries by clients
- Delegate appropriate work to legal assistants, such as: typing of forms, copying of documents, and sending out packages
- Follow up with immigration authorities on pending applications
- Enter expiration dates for applicants’ status in tracking system
- Notify clients of upcoming extensions
- Keep individual client status charts updated (where required)
- Communicating with other professional and support staff at EY Law:
- Ensure that lawyers are always advised of client related issues that come to the attention of the law clerk
- Participate actively in meetings of the professional staff of EY Law
TO QUALIFY FOR THE ROLE YOU MUST HAVE
- Undergraduate University Degree, College Diploma, or equivalent experience
- 0-2 years of Canadian Business Immigration experience
- Must be highly organized and have the ability to communicate effectively in in Canada’s both official languages
- Excellent writing skills
- Strong attention to detail
